haha, think of it as a percentage 25 series...
haha, think of it as a percentage
25 series aspect ratio is going to have sidewall height 25% of the width of the tire
so a truck with 50 series will have 50% sidewall height :icon18:

and stock offsets on the sport package are: ...
and stock offsets on the sport package are:
front +47
rear +30
for reference, I ordered forgestars in the following sizes:
19x9 +24 offset front
19x10 +20 offset rear
